Subjects will receive gadolinium (intravenous contrast agent) as part of their research MRI exam. While the deposition of gadolinium (Gd) has been demonstrated in numerous studies, the clinical consequences of Gd deposition are unknown. Gd enhanced MRI scans provide crucial medical information regarding prostate and prostate cancer imaging and contrast-enhanced images are a component of all guidelines and the PIRADS scoring system.
